Epidemiological profile of outbreaks of cholera in India during 1975-1989

K K Datta et al. J Commun Dis. 1990 Sep.

Abstract

Cholera has been present in India since antiquity. Six pandemics originated in Indian subcontinent. The present seventh pandemic caused by El Tor Vibrio cholerae started from Indonesia (Sulawesi) in 1961 and entered India in 1964. By the end of 1965 it has replaced the age old classical V. cholerae. Many of the States which never had cholera or were free from it for a long time got infected and became endemic foci of El Tor infection. This article reviews the epidemiological features of important outbreaks reported after 1975 in India.
